A 78-year-old male was admitted for "abdominal pain and distension with cessation of exhaustion and defecation for 2 d". It was accompanied by nausea and vomiting, which continued to worsen without relief. Emergency abdominal CT showed small bowel obstruction, right inguinal hernia (Figure 1). No history of hypertension, diabetes, coronary heart disease, etc. No history of drug or food allergies. The right inguinal hernia was repaired more than 50 years ago, and the left inguinal hernia was repaired by preperitoneal patch under local anesthesia more than 20 years ago. The patient self-complained that the symptoms of intestinal obstruction appeared periodically for more than 10 years, with the interval of attack cycles ranging from 2 to 4 months, and had been hospitalized for conservative treatment many times. After admission, the patient was given symptomatic treatment such as fasting, gastrointestinal decompression and total parenteral nutrition. The patient's symptoms were relieved, and defecation and exhaust were resumed. Abdominal enhanced CT showed small intestinal obstruction, right inguinal hernia, suspected calcification, local adhesion and thickening in the left lower abdominal wall (Figure 2). Laboratory test: white blood cells 5.4×109/L, C-reactive protein 128.0 mg/L. Laparoscopic exploration showed that the adhesion in the left inguinal hernia repair area was thickened, the preperitoneal patch was curled into a mass, and some of the patch adhered to the small intestine. The patch eroded and fused in the small intestine wall (Figure 3), and the patch fused with the small intestine wall, which was difficult to peel off. The patch was cut at the patch-small intestine junction, and partial small intestine resection and small intestine-small intestine anastomosis were performed. The residual patch in the left inguinal area was densely adhered to the vascular nerve tissue and could not be separated. The peritoneum was tightly sutured to isolate the patch. Postoperative pathology: Chronic inflammation of small intestinal mucosa, foreign body granulomatous inflammation of intestinal wall and periintestinal adipose tissue. The patient recovered well after surgery and had unobstructed stool. After reexamination of abdominal CT, the calcified nodules disappeared (Figure 4). The postoperative outpatient follow-up for 8 months showed no recurrence of intestinal obstruction and no recurrence of left inguinal hernia.
